This case is one of numerous lawsuits challenging the Trump administration’s abrupt termination of immigration visas—mostly student or work visas—with no notice to the visa-holders and with dubious or no legal basis. You can see all of the cases here.

(This summary is temporary, while we research the case.) On April 17, 2025, eight anonymous international student—attending school on F-1 visas--filed this lawsuit in the United States District Court for the Northern District of Illinois against President Donald Trump, the U.S. Department of Homeland Security and its Secretary, and the Acting Director of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E). In early April, the Defendant abruptly terminated the Plaintiffs', and other international students’, record with the Student and Exchange Visitor Information (SEVIS), effectively stripping them of their ability to remain students in the United States. The Plaintiffs alleged that Defendants' actions were unlawful and designed to coerce them and other international students into abandoning their studies and self-deporting. The Plaintiff alleged that Defendants’ actions violated the Administrative Procedure Act and the Fifth Amendment.
